我想在设备上运行我的Android项目.
使用USB电缆连接时,在Eclipse中未检测到我的设备.
我重新启动了Eclipse,并检查了设备上的USB调试是否已打开.
谁能告诉我问题是什么以及如何解决?
Rah*_*hul 57
在开始之前,请确保手机设置中的USB调试已启用 !!!
1)基本步骤 - 通过USB插入设备,然后转到Android开发者博客中的设备页面.在那里,您可以找到有关添加USB供应商ID的必要信息.添加特定于设备的ID,并在需要时重新启动eclipse.
2)如果您能够'adb devices'
更早地看到设备连接(使用命令:),但现在只能尝试重新启动ADB.(您可以使用命令:'adb kill-server'
后跟'adb start-server'
.adb命令需要从Android SDK中的平台工具文件夹执行,如果您还没有导出它).
3)如果它们都没有运行并且你在Windows机器上,那么检查已安装的USB驱动程序是否正确.如果没有安装正确的驱动程序请在http://developer.android.com/tools/extras/oem-usb.html中找到有关如何安装/更新驱动程序的更多信息
如果这也无效,请尝试安装Universal ADB Windows驱动程序https://plus.google.com/103583939320326217147/posts/BQ5iYJEaaEH
4)您也可以尝试增加超时时间在eclipse中转到preferences-> android-> DDMS,然后尝试增加'ADB connection timeout(ms)'值
根据较新的答案进行更新:
5)运行>运行配置>目标.请确保启用"始终提示选择设备"选项.
特例:Windows 8和Nexus 10(来自这个问题:ADB未找到设备)
Windows 8无法识别我的Nexus 10设备.通过设备上的设置对话框将传输模式设置为摄像机(PTP)进行修复.
设置>存储>菜单> USB计算机连接到"相机(PTP)"
小智 15
我通过更新PC便携式设备驱动程序解决了这个问题
转至:Settings
- > Applications
- > Development
启用USB调试
小智 13
重新启动adb服务器,Eclipse和设备对我来说很有用.
C:\Android\android-sdk\platform-tools>adb kill-server
C:\Android\android-sdk\platform-tools>adb start-server
* daemon not running. starting it now on port 5037 *
* daemon started successfully *
Run Code Online (Sandbox Code Playgroud)
我遇到了与这个问题相同的问题.
Ran*_*del 12
我有类似的问题,驱动程序很好,但Eclipse确实在"运行">"运行配置">"目标"选项卡中向我显示了该设备.但我选中了"始终提示选择设备"选项.然后从Eclipse运行应用程序,提示窗口最终显示我的设备.
小智 7
经过漫长而令人沮丧的搜索,最终我将我的Micromax Funbook p362与eclipse连接起来并使其适合开发.
*安装Moborobo(一体化Android智能手机管理工具).*使用ADB执行stop -server/start -server.*重启设备.*重启日食.*检测到设备.(Eclipse - adb设备列表)
归档时间: |
|
查看次数: |
140168 次 |
最近记录: |